Smelling of, tasting of, or full of beer; resembling or characteristic of beer or beer drinkers; smelly or unpleasant from beer.
Adjective formed from 'beer' plus the adjectival suffix -y (from Old English -ig). This productive suffix turns nouns into adjectives suggesting 'having the quality of' or 'full of.'
The word 'beery' captures something specific—not just the taste or smell, but the whole sticky, yeasty, red-faced atmosphere of a tavern full of drunk people, a sensory and social judgment in one word.
